Google Ads remains the single most reliable source of high-intent electrical leads in San Antonio. Here's how to run it effectively in this specific market:

Use Location-Level Bid Adjustments

San Antonio is not a uniform market. Neighborhoods like Alamo Heights and Stone Oak have different search volumes, competition levels, and homeowner demographics than areas like Helotes or Converse. Use location bid adjustments to increase bids in high-value zip codes and reduce them in areas where conversion rates are historically lower.

Separate Emergency and Non-Emergency Campaigns

Emergency electrical searches ("emergency electrician near me", "24 hour electrician San Antonio") convert at 3–5x the rate of non-emergency queries. Run them in a separate campaign with higher CPCs and simplified ad copy focused entirely on availability and speed. Non-emergency queries (installations, upgrades, estimates) can share a campaign with more detail-focused messaging.

Landing Page Specificity Drives Conversions

Do not send San Antonio Google Ads traffic to your generic homepage. Build a dedicated landing page for San Antonio — mentioning specific neighborhoods like Alamo Heights, Medical Center, and Leon Valley, including local reviews, and featuring a city-specific offer. Landing page relevance is the single biggest lever for improving Quality Score and reducing your CPC in competitive markets like San Antonio.

Run Google Local Services Ads in Parallel

LSA and Search Ads are complementary, not competitive. LSA captures top-of-page emergency intent; Search Ads capture intent across a broader keyword set. Running both simultaneously in San Antonio typically increases total lead volume by 40–65% compared to either channel alone, with LSA often delivering lower-cost-per-lead due to the pay-per-verified-lead model.

Local SEO for Electricians in San Antonio

Paid ads generate leads immediately; Local SEO generates leads for free once it's built. Here's how to build organic visibility as a electrical contractor in San Antonio:

Google Business Profile Optimization

Your GBP listing is the most important free real estate in local search. To rank in the San Antonio Local Pack for electrical searches, you need: a fully completed profile with all services listed, 50+ Google reviews at 4.8+, weekly GBP posts (updates, offers, project photos), and an accurate service area covering key neighborhoods including Alamo Heights, Stone Oak, Medical Center, and Leon Valley.

Location-Specific Service Pages

Create individual service pages targeting "electrician Alamo Heights", "electrical Stone Oak", and "electrician San Antonio" to capture neighborhood-level searches. Each page should include the neighborhood name naturally in the title, H1, and body copy, along with genuinely local information (nearby landmarks, local permit requirements, neighborhood-specific service notes).

Citation Building and NAP Consistency

Ensure your business name, address, and phone number (NAP) are consistent across all directories: Google, Yelp, Bing Places, BBB, Angi, HomeAdvisor, and the relevant TX trade directories. Inconsistent citations are one of the top causes of suppressed Local Pack rankings in competitive markets like San Antonio.

Review Velocity Strategy

In San Antonio's competitive electrical market, businesses with 100+ Google reviews rank and convert significantly better than those with 20–30. Build a systematic review request process: text every completed customer a direct link to your Google review page within 2 hours of job completion. Aim for 8–15 new reviews per month to maintain ranking momentum.
